KOR Labs proud to support WTMC-2025

We are excited to announce our support for the 10th International Workshop on Traffic Measurements for Cybersecurity (WTMC 2025), set to take place in Venice, Italy, on June 30, 2025. The event, co-located with the IEEE European Symposium on Security and Privacy, will bring together experts from academia and industry to explore cutting-edge research in cybersecurity seen from the traffic measurements perspective.

As a supporter, we are committed to advancing the field of cybersecurity and facilitating conversations on traffic measurements, network anomalies, and the role of emerging technologies like generative AI in both cyber defense and attacks. Meet us at CENTR Jamboree in Lyon

Maciej Korczyński will present the results of the INFERMAL project, funded by ICANN and executed by KOR Labs. The project uncovered the preferences of cyberattackers when registering domains, and developed strategies to balance legitimate use with abuse prevention.Read the final INFERMAL report here.The CENTR Jamboree will be held in Lyon, France, on May 21-23, 2025, gathering the community of European ccTLD operators.

INFERMAL Project at RIPE 90 Security WG

Dr. Samaneh Tajalizadehkhoob from ICANN will present the recently concluded INFERMAL project during the Security Working Group session at RIPE 90. The project focused on analyzing maliciously registered domain names to uncover cyber attackers' preferences and identify potential measures to mitigate abusive activities in the domain name space.RIPE 90 will be held in Lisbon, Portugal, on May 12-16, 2025, bringing together operators, researchers, and professionals from across the service region.Check the full session agenda here.
